Internships Opportunities

5

Our college offers internship in most of the top rated companies like Hdfc, Delloite and what not. They have also run alot of projects that got successful. Some of my seniors also got permanent placements in these companies just after their internships. Our placement cell works really hard and the stipend is also about 5000-10000 varying the internship availed. One of my friends also availed internship in delloite that too at a stipend of 10000.

Fees and Financial Aid

Our college offers various courses and the fees for my course is 32000 for two semesters. It is one of the top Colleges for my course in the north campus. It offers us knowledge and that too at a very affordable fees comparing to other colleges.

Campus Life

5

The campus life is absolutely awesome. Its the best decision of my life to be a student of drc. The campus is full of students here and there. Also the best part of our college is is library it has over 25000 books that too include everything that we need from course books to research papers. I sit there for hours and hours without realising the time. It feels so good. Our classes are fully air conditioned with smart boards in each class. The sports ground is so big that you can run all over. In winters the warm sunlight strikes the front lawn which makes it feel ethereal to sit there. Our College has a numerous number of societies. Even i myself am a part of the indian music society. We participate in diffrent competitions and our principle is so supportive that she provides us all the needies without even asking.

Course Curriculum Overview:

The course itself is prestigious and is mostly opted for by people who plan either on preparing for the Civil Services or those who want to pursue academia. The course structure is framed in a manner that you don't just simply study history there, but you ingrain a critical viewpoint of a young historian. The faculty of History Hons. has some of the best Professors in the University, although you will in any course at any college find some teachers below your expectations, you don't have to bear them for more than 1 or 2 semesters. Passing the exams is not very difficult, but yes scoring above average is. If you get a GPA ranging from 6 to 7, you've performed fine. Above that is considered a Very good performance in Hons. courses of Social sciences at Delhi University. there are semester exams every 5- 6 months
